Some backstory on Twinrova, or Kotake and Koume, for those newer to the Zelda series, back in Ocarina of Time, they are introduced as Ganondorf's surrogate mothers, raising him to be the King of the Gerudo. This is likely a reason he is so adept at magic use, while we don't really see that from many Gerudo.
They also serve as the boss for the Spirit Temple, eventually combining into one hot momma with a bit of a cold shoulder in their Double Dynamite Attack.
